Adaptability to weather conditions:
I long distance ride and temps from morning to evening can vary quite a bit. I use arm sleeves, lycra skull cap and knee warmers, as well as a thin shell layer and shoe covers along with my cycling shorts and jersey. This modular approach allows me the minimal amount of "baggage" to be able to adapt from morning chill, mid day sun and even brief showers. They work, are light weight, fold small and avoid the redundancy of having to bring multiple clothing items such as long sleeve shirt/short sleeve shirt, pants/shorts.
